Controladores LED are power supplies specifically designed to provide the correct voltage and current to LED lights. They ensure that LEDs operate within their safe limits, preventing damage from fluctuations in electrical supply. There are two primary types of LED drivers: constant voltage and constant current.

Definição e funcionalidade
Constant voltage drivers maintain a steady output voltage, typically set at a level—like 12V or 24V—suitable for a variety of LED applications. These drivers work well with LED products that are designed to operate at a specific voltage, such as LED strips.

Definição e funcionalidade
Constant current drivers supply a fixed amount of current (usually measured in milliamps) to the LEDs, regardless of changes in voltage. This approach is ideal for high-power LED applications, where precise current control is essential.
